Italian Police Death Scandal: Family Demands Justice for Abderrahim Fakir

Abderrahim Fakir, a 42-year-old Moroccan resident, died in Bologna during a police intervention on July 21, 2026, after being held in a prone restraint for several minutes, according to local media reports and statements from the Bologna police prefecture. An investigation was opened by the Italian prosecutor’s office following the incident, which drew public outrage and a formal reaction from Italian Prime Minister Giorgia Meloni.

Investigation Launched into Bologna Death

The Italian prosecutor’s office opened an investigation into the death of Abderrahim Fakir following an intervention by two police officers in Bologna. According to a statement from the Bologna police prefecture, officers responded to the scene after residents reported a man experiencing a violent fit of anger. Footage recorded by a local resident and shared by Italian media outlets shows Fakir subjected to a prone restraint for multiple minutes. During the intervention, Fakir repeatedly called out for help while two officers immobilized him on the ground. Two individuals dressed as ambulance personnel were seen standing nearby without intervening. The footage shows the victim appearing motionless with his face against the asphalt while officers bound his feet and hands. One officer then tapped the victim’s shoulder to check for consciousness, but he was no longer conscious.

Official Reactions and Public Demonstrations

Italian Prime Minister Giorgia Meloni posted on X that the events in Bologna were “unacceptable,” adding that it is mandatory to establish any potential responsibilities with maximum rigor and that the truth must be pursued without prejudice or leniency. The center-left mayor of Bologna, Matteo Lepore, called for complete clarity regarding the events. A demonstration held in the city center gathered several hundreds of people who carried banners demanding justice and truth for Fakir, alongside calls labeling the officers as assassins. Opposition senator Ilaria Cucchi expressed dismay over messages of solidarity directed toward the police, criticizing the coalition government for fostering such behavior through policies she described as motivated by hate and racism. The Embassy of the Kingdom of Morocco in Italy stated that it has monitored developments since the earliest moments with deep concern. The Moroccan ambassador confirmed that instructions were given to the local consulate general to provide the family with moral support and consular assistance, while maintaining permanent contact with Italian judicial authorities.

Legal Representation and Family Demands

Barbara Spinelli, a Bologna-based asylum lawyer and co-president of the European Association of Lawyers for Democracy and Human Rights, stated that she assisted Fakir last year with a residence permit renewal. Spinelli noted that police applied an immobilization technique heavily criticized by the European Court of Human Rights due to high mortality risks, drawing a parallel to the 2014 death of Riccardo Magherini in Florence. Fabio Anselmo, the lawyer appointed by the family, urged the public to remember Fakir’s name and called for the preservation of all body-worn camera footage alongside an independent and transparent investigation. The victim’s niece, Yossra Fakir, and sister, Khadija Fakir, both spoke out publicly to demand accountability, emphasizing that Fakir was a loved individual who lived in Italy for over thirty years rather than a mere statistical case.
